
Broken Meat (1991) is a documentary directed by Pola Rapaport rated 6.5/10.
A trip along the seamy edges of New York City and a voyage through the consciousness of the mad beat poet Alan Granville. “Broken Meat” captures Alan’s New York, stripped of its glittering surface: a strange, deserted place.
Released: 1991-01-16
Duration: 0h 50m
Genre: Documentary
Country: United States of America
Director: Pola Rapaport
Writer: Pola Rapaport
Cast: Roberto Attanasio, Alan Granville
